Meaning of Dreaming About Greeting a dead person: Complete Analysis
Direct Answer
Psychologically and spiritually, dreaming about greeting a dead person indicates that you are in the process of acknowledging or integrating a past aspect or unresolved issue within yourself. This encounter, centered around the action of greeting, signifies a gentle, perhaps even fond, acknowledgment of something from your personal history that is ready to be recognized or understood. What does it mean when you dream about greeting someone who has passed? It’s a powerful signal from your inner landscape that a connection to the past is being addressed.

Different Interpreted Situations
| Dream Detail | Interpretation |
|---|---|
| Greeting a deceased loved one with warmth and familiarity. | This suggests a positive integration of memories and emotions associated with that person. It highlights a sense of peace and acceptance regarding past relationships and the lessons they imparted, fostering a feeling of nostalgic reflection. |
| Greeting a dead stranger or an acquaintance you barely knew. | This scenario points towards acknowledging a more abstract or archetypal aspect of your past, or perhaps a forgotten trait within yourself. The greeting signifies recognizing a subtle influence or unresolved pattern that you may not consciously associate with a specific person. |
| Feeling a sense of obligation or mild discomfort while greeting the deceased. | This indicates that while you are acknowledging a past issue or emotion, there might still be some resistance or lingering unease. It’s a sign that the process of integration is underway but not yet fully resolved, still tinged with the echoes of nostalgic reflection but with a hint of caution. |
FAQ: Interpreting Greeting a dead person
❓ Why do I dream of greeting someone who is dead?
This often means your subconscious is processing unresolved emotions or aspects of your past that are ready for acknowledgment and integration. The greeting is a symbol of acceptance and a gentle step towards bringing these elements into conscious awareness.
❓ Is greeting a dead person in a dream a bad omen?
No, typically it is not a bad omen. Instead, it signifies a positive step towards self-understanding and emotional processing, often accompanied by feelings of nostalgic reflection rather than fear.
